Andrew Zhang, STAR student, pictured with STAR Teacher Bradley Wallace Andrew Zhang, STAR student, pictured with STAR Teacher Bradley Wallace The accolades continue for Andrew Jiahua Zhang, the 2009 STAR Student for Chatham County.

The Professional Association of Georgia Educators (PAGE) has named the Savannah Arts Academy senior as the Regional Student Teacher Achievement Recognition (STAR) Student and his instructor Mr. Bradley Wallace as Regional STAR Teacher.

The two will now compete for the State STAR Student & Teacher Awards in Atlanta.

Among his many honors, Andrew is a National Merit Scholarship Program finalist and one of 20 high school males in Georgia invited to apply for the Presidential Scholars Program.

Andrew is also involved in numerous school activities including the math and soccer teams and the Silver Winds Ensemble.

When he's not in the classroom, band room or on the athletic field, you may find him brightening the lives of patients at Hospice of Savannah, where he spends time as a volunteer.

Mr. Bradley Wallace is the English Department Chair at Savannah Arts Academy and teaches Advanced Placement Language and Composition courses.

He is a WTOC Top Teacher award recipient and has been at SAA since 2003.

Each year the PAGE STAR program selects a top academic senior from participating high schools based on outstanding Scholastic Assessment Test (SAT) scores and class standing. STAR Students are also asked to name their STAR Teacher to share in the recognition and accompany them to system wide and state competitions.
